David Crawley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of David Crawley of Aurora, Indiana, born in Detroit, Michigan, who passed away on May 13, 2021, at the age of 65, leaving to mourn family and friends. He was predeceased by: his parents, R. J. Crawley and Kenzie Crawley (Carroll); and his sister Virginia S Blevins. He is survived by: his siblings, Donna Rowe of Crittenden, KY, Mark Crawley (Teresa) of Patriot, IN. and Michael Crawley. He is also survived by many cousins, nieces & nephews.
